Is this Britain’s best birdkeeping job? The Ravenmaster at the Tower of London thinks so. Barney Chandler stepped up to the role last year. He tells us how he’s enjoying it so far and about the career of service in the armed forces that led up to the big promotion! A “big promotion” also for the Budgie Soc Club Show, with an hour-by-hour account of what’s happening over the centenary weekend in Blackpool. More centenaries! In the Gloster canary’s 100th birthday year, we finally meet the breed’s mysterious creator, previously known only as “Mrs Rogerson”. Who’d have guessed she was a feisty femme from Buenos Aires? Plus: Borders, Yorkies, waxbills, sunbitterns and a spruce-up for your old birdroom routine.
